Municipality in Southern Peninsula, Iceland
Vogar (Icelandic pronunciation: [ˈvɔːɣar̥] ⓘ) is a municipality located in western Iceland, between Reykjavík and the international airport of Keflavík. Its centre is in the town of Vogar.
The population of the municipality of Vogar is 1,161 as of 2011.
